Within the columns, an interior space is created which is simultaneously an exterior space. This transposition of the idea of a shell comes from the basic principle of a church within a church as in for instance Saint Peter’s in Rome or the Einsiedeln Abbey which both feature a cellar-like, inaccessible interior space. |
